Birch Bark Canoe Building with Chuck Commanda

In collaboration with Buffalo Maritime Center (BMC), the SINM/Onönhsagwë:de' Cultural Center, Men's Ceremonial Department and the Allegany Teacher Support & Community Outreach Department visited their Buffalo woodshop in September and October to help build a birch bark canoe.
